
First mass grave is found. It's easier with the ones that were not masked at the end of the Balkan War; some (secondary graves) were moved to different places and camouflaged.
Than there is an exhumation. The bodies found in the graves are taken to the mortuaries,
In the mortuaries they are cleaned and pieces of bones are sent to the DNA research labs for identification.
Once a year, on the anniversary of the massacre, there is a funeral. Identified people are buried.

This work was not done for any newspaper or agency. I have done it because I felt I had to.
When I have visited Srebrenica for the first time I have found a grave of a boy who was 14 when he was killed. His date of birth differed about two weeks from mine. It's just that he happened to be in the wrong place.
